CHARACTERIZATION OF DIGITIZER TIMEBASE JITTER BY MEANS OF THE ALLAN VARIANCE |
|---|
| Pasquale Arpaia, Pasquale Daponte, Sergio Rapuano |
- Abstract:
- The use of the Allan variance for the characterization of the jitter timebase error in waveform digitizers is proposed. With this aim, the Allan variance is shown to be a sound basis for defining and measuring a suitable figure of merit, diagnosing the jitter noise type, and including a jitter error block into a previously proposed digitizer model. Experimental results highlighting the effectiveness of the Allan variance in the characterization of digitizer jitter error are discussed.
